Seleccionar página

Probablemente tenga un puñado (o más) de aplicaciones instaladas en su teléfono. Las aplicaciones son una gran parte de lo que hace que un teléfono inteligente sea "inteligente", y ya sea por negocios o por placer, una tienda de aplicaciones es lo que mantiene viva una plataforma. Todas las personas que alguna vez tuvieron un teléfono con Windows conocen el aguijón y saben que es verdad. Incluso la mejor plataforma de teléfonos inteligentes se marchitará y morirá sin un fuerte apoyo de los desarrolladores.

Una de las cosas más asombrosas de Android es que cualquiera puede desarrollar una aplicación de forma gratuita y publicarla en Google Play Store por solo $5. No necesita ningún equipo específico fuera de un teléfono para probarlo, e incluso eso se puede hacer virtualmente a través de los servicios de prueba. Y hemos visto a algunos pequeños desarrolladores independientes crear algunas aplicaciones increíbles para Android; navegue por los foros de desarrollo de aplicaciones en XDA la próxima vez que busque algo que hacer. Te encantará mucho de lo que ves.

Por otro lado, algunas aplicaciones de nombres que todos conocen son, bueno, una completa basura cuando las comparas con sus contrapartes de iOS. Las aplicaciones como Instagram, Snapchat, Facebook y otras con millones y millones de usuarios de Android no se ven tan bien y, lo que es más importante, no funcionan tan bien ni tienen las mismas funciones que tienen para iOS. No me refiero solo a aplicaciones divertidas o sociales. Las aplicaciones que usaría para el trabajo o las finanzas personales, para reservar un vuelo o controlar los dispositivos inteligentes en su hogar pueden ser y, a menudo, no son tan buenas como lo son para iOS.

Con más de 10 000 dispositivos diferentes que ejecutan Android, trabajar con el hardware puede ser difícil.

Hay razones válidas para esta realidad. Cuando se trata de cosas como el uso de radios inalámbricas para Bluetooth o Wi-Fi, es más fácil desarrollar para iOS porque sabe exactamente lo que cada dispositivo puede y podrá hacer. Para Android, ese tipo de aplicaciones deben estar escritas para funcionar con los últimos modelos de Samsung y esperar que funcionen para todo lo demás. Lo entiendo. Android es diverso, y eso es genial casi todo el tiempo escribir aplicaciones que necesitan interactuar con el hardware no es uno de esos momentos.

Esto es algo que siempre pensé que había mejorado recientemente porque no he usado un iPhone en mucho tiempo. Estaba equivocado. Mi esposa compró un iPhone 8 antes de Navidad y algunas aplicaciones que ambos usamos siguen siendo mucho mejores en iOS. Android tiene más del 80% del mercado de teléfonos inteligentes. ¿Por qué estos grandes desarrolladores no pueden hacerlo bien? Espero que una aplicación instalada en un Galaxy S9 (o Pixel, ya que todavía son dispositivos de "referencia") sea tan buena como lo es en su iPhone, pero muchas no lo son.

He visto y usado las herramientas de diseño y desarrollo de Google para aplicaciones de Android. Están bien. Odio trabajar con Java, pero sé que es más que capaz como lenguaje de desarrollo. Y sabemos que es completamente posible tener excelentes aplicaciones en Android porque usamos algunas todos los días. Simplemente no puedo entender por qué hay tanta disparidad cuando se trata de aplicaciones. No soy desarrollador de aplicaciones, pero tengo que pensar que hay una razón o una lista de razones.

El argumento del "dinero" falla cuando no vale la pena comprar el producto.

¿Tus aplicaciones favoritas son mejores en el iPhone? O si eres un desarrollador de aplicaciones, ¿quieres arrojar algo de luz sobre esto? Todos hemos escuchado algo sobre el dinero y cómo iOS es la única forma de hacer algo, pero me gusta pensar que primero vale la pena pagar una aplicación.

Cualquier persona con una idea real, por favor comparta. Esto me molesta.

Ahora regrese a la aplicación Wemo (se abre en una pestaña nueva) y espero no tener que pedir prestado el iPhone de mi esposa nuevamente para configurar las cosas.

Video: